slot gacorslot gacorslot gacorstreaming animelk21slot gacor pivot table sql
Click OK. Here, in this article, I try to explain how to reverse PIVOT Table in SQL Server with some examples. SQL ServerのPIVOT PIVOTは、テーブル値式の中のある列から一意の値を取得して出力側の複数の列に変換することで式を行列(縦横)変換し、最終的な出力のそれ以外の列値に必要な集計を行います。 PIVOTの構文は以下 If you wish to learn more about MySQL and get to know this open-source relational database, then check out our MySQL DBA Certification Training which comes with instructor-led live training and real-life project experience. We put unique data values from a column in the PIVOT clause to render them as multiple columns in aggregation with other columns required in the output. To insert a pivot table, execute the following steps. UNPIVOT 句内の列識別子は、カタログ照合順序に従います。The column identifiers in the UNPIVOT clause follow the catalog collation. Pivot and Unpivot. The first command allows you to pivot the data from the table, and the second one helps you create a user report. The pivot is basically used to transpose those multiple columns in to rows. PIVOT (. Create a SQL Pivot Table in Six Steps. And given that Business Intelligence is a hot topic, knowing how to create one is key. SQL Server PIVOToperator rotates a table-valued expression. In Database Explorer, right-click the PurchaseOrderHeader table and select Send to and then Pivot Table in the popup menu. You configure the pivot table visualization with drag-and-drop fields instead of SQL code. This means your pivot table is placed in a new worksheet within the current workbook. In other words, we will create crosstab in PostgreSQL. “Pivot in SQL helps to convert column values into attributes or … Pivot and unpivot operator use in SQL query of Oracle PIVOT PIVOT operator(row to column) take data of separate rows in a table, aggregates the data and available output into columns format. The pivot table visualization aggregates records from a query result into a new tabular display. I’ll show you the steps using an example from the adventure works database. Pivot tables. If you are using SQL Server 2005+, then you can use the PIVOT function to transform the data from rows into columns. 今日はSQL SERVERのPivotに付いて使い方例を開発備忘録しておきます。 PivotはEXCELで良く集計に使われる関数です。 一般的にデータは正規化されて項目重複のない状態で保存されます。 日付を行に商品を列に金額を合計した表をPivot However, there is no function to create a pivot table in MySQL. å£²ä¸Šã‚’返します。The Sales.vSalesPersonSalesByFiscalYears view in the AdventureWorks2012AdventureWorks2012 sample database uses PIVOT to return the total sales for each salesperson, for each fiscal year. Conclusion Back to Top The Oracle PIVOT and UNPIVOT features are To do this, we need to start with grabbing the external data from SQL Server. But the table columns are formed by the report data itself. In the next article, I am going to discuss How to Reverse the PIVOT table in SQL Server with examples. Now, let's break apart the PIVOT clause and explain how it worked. There are multiple columns in single table in sql. This example would create a pivot table to display the total salary for dept_id 30 and dept_id 45. Reverse PIVOT Table in SQL Server In this article, I am going to discuss how to reverse PIVOT Table in SQL Server.Please read our previous article before proceeding to this article where we discussed How to Implement PIVOT and UNPIVOT in SQL Server in detail. Fig.6 Pivot Table in dbForge Studio for SQL Server We should remember what the buttons on the top left do – one refreshes the data according to a query, and Edit SQL … Drag the VendorID column to the ‘Drop Rows Fields Here’ box. Geçen hafta bir sıkıntıyla karşılaştım ve sorunun çözümü pivot kullanımı oldu. The column that will contain the column values that you're rotating (, このクエリは次のようになります。, 値が表示されない場合、それは, When the values disappear, it shows that there may have been original null values in the input before the, Right-click the view name, and then select, 以前のバージョンのドキュメント. Compatibility Once you get the steps down, you’ll see they are not hard at all! This is done using the SQL PIVOT keyword. [なし]・[もも]・[りんご]を[商品名]という列に、 Bonus read: How to Calculate Running Total in Redshift . Branches | ABC | XYZ BO1 | 2,000 | 4,000 BO2 | 1,500 | 0.00 Date: 2020/10/31. (c) 2020 Casley Consulting, Inc. All Rights Reserved. どちらもIN句を動的に指定することができません。, そのため、先ほどPIVOTで説明したテーブルに、 PIVOTとは、テーブル値式の1つの列にある一意の値を取得し、出力内の複数の列に変換することにより、テーブル値式を行列変換する関係演算子です。 It turns the unique values in one column into multiple columns in the output and performs aggregations on any remaining column values. T-SQL で PIVOT(ピボット)を使って集計してみよう! 今回は関係演算子 PIVOT を使用して、Employee ごと月ごとの売り上げを集計してみましょう。 サンプル用のテーブルとデータを作る 次のスクリプトを実行して、今回使用する Employee テーブルと Sales テーブルを作って、データをインサート … Pivot was first introduced in Apache Spark 1.6 as a new DataFrame feature that allows users to rotate a table-valued expression by turning the unique values from one column into individual columns. This keyword is applied to a SELECT statement, and looks like this: SELECT columns FROM tables PIVOT [XML] ( pivot_clause, pivot_for_clause, pivot_in_clause ); After the PIVOT keyword, it … By reading this article you’ll learn to create a dynamic pivot table for yourself, but before you read the entire article, try the puzzle. Create Pivot Table in PostgreSQL using Crosstab function Sorularına cevap vereceğim. PIVOT clause is used to generate cross tab outputs in SQL Server. Let’s take a closer look at how we can pivot tables in dbForge Studio for SQL Server. While rotating the table, or SQL Pivot Table remaining column values must be involved in Grouping or Aggregation. Let’s look at each one of them quickly. It also help us to generate Multidimensional reporting. Example of using Pivot in SQL Queries 1. SQL ServerSQL Server の部分的包含データベースの場合、照合順序は常に Latin1_General_100_CI_AS_KS_WS_SC です。For SQL ServerSQL Server partially contained data… UNPIVOT用の動的SQLは下記のとおりです。, カタログビューより、int型の列名をカンマ区切りでつなげます。 Let's dig into a few SQL best practices for creating data sets optimized for pivot tables. Applying the SQL Server Pivot Operator. Tweet 0. To create a pivot table, click the Insert tab, and then click the PivotTable icon on the toolbar. Next to the empty pivot table, you see the PivotTable Fields dialog box. 今回は[商品名]が「もも」のレコードを抽出してみます。, PIVOTもUNPIVOTも、とても便利ですが、 Dynamic SQL Server PIVOT TABLE Before moving to the code, let’s shortly explain what the dynamic SQL really is (we’ll give a much more detailed review of it in upcoming articles). There are multiple columns in single table in sql. Any help will be greatly appreciated. In today’s episode, I’m going to share with you a guide I recently created, that shows you how to create a pivot I get so many questions on how to create these! Now that you've got a handle on SQL, the next step is to hone your analytical process. Pivot tables give us a different way to see our data. Drag fields. You follow these steps to make a query a pivot table: 1. SQLを工夫するだけで対応できないか、というものでした。 ちょうどPIVOTでできそうだということを説明して、説明したことをまとめてみました。 会社の題材をそのまま使うわけにはいきま … Now it’s time to put that query inside a pivot table. You can also create a dynamic pivot query, which uses a dynamic columns for pivot table, means you do not need to pass hard coded column names that you want to display in your pivot table. Well, for performance, the two PIVOT's require only a single scan over the table, where as the multiple joins require at minimum multiple seeks. Absolute performance difference will depend heavily on how many rows are in the table and what the indexes look like. UNPIVOTのSQL文のIN句に、列名リストを指定しSQL文を作成し実行します。, PIVOTやUNPIVOTを利用すると、今までとは別の視点で表を活用することができます。, エクセルに貼り付けたり、プログラムを組むことなくSQLだけでクロス集計をおこうなうことができるのも大きな魅力ではないでしょうか。. I am trying to write sql to create a Pivot Table with Dynamic Headers of Partners. Pivot Table Using SQL. A pivot table is a statistics tool that summarizes and reorganizes selected columns and rows of data in a spreadsheet or database table to obtain a desired report. FROM (Transact-SQL) FROM (Transact-SQL) With this, we come to an end to this article. The simplest explanation is that in SQL, you can “build” your queries as strings, and then pass that string as a parameter for the SQL Server stored procedure. Pivot. That’s it for today. Size bu yazımda, neden pivot kullanma ihtiyacı duydum? 2. It is an aggregation where one of the grouping columns values transposed into individual columns with distinct data. Leave a … Specify Columns in Cross-Tabulation Results. The default location for a new pivot table is New Worksheet. How to Create a Pivot Table in Six Steps Transcript Hi, this is Kris and welcome to another SQL Minute. Click OK. At this point, you have an empty pivot table report on a new worksheet. Pivot tables are useful for data analysis, allow you to display row values as columns to easily get insights. Pivot kullanıyorsanız tablo yapınızda bir sorun olabilir. Third, apply the PIVOToperator. With fake datasets to mimic real-world situations, you can approach this section like on-the-job training. Insert “PIVOT” at the end of the derived table, followed by a set of parentheses, and give this PIVOT table an alias. PIVOT rotates a table-valued expression by turning the unique values from one column in the expression into multiple columns in the output. Background. Here, in this article, I try to explain How to Implement PIVOT and UNPIVOT in SQL Server. I am new to using Pivot Tables in SQL and the above query is not working. UNPIVOTの構文は下記のとおりです。, [なし]・[もも]・[りんご]の3列からなる[売上]テーブルから、 集計に使用した項目以外は、キー項目となります。, また、一般的なSQLと同じように絞り込み条件を指定することができます。 SQLも修正しなくてはなりません。, 種類が増えるたびに修正するのは現実的ではありません。 But a pivot table is only useful if its underlying data is clean and structured. Pivot in Oracle with syntax and examples : In this section we will cover the Pivot statement in Oracle and will get idea about the SQL Pivot Multiple Columns with syntax. 2. Once date is set, it will only display the available partners and its corresponding data per branch. From above DataFrame, to get the total amount exported to each country of each product will do group by Product, pivot by Country, and the sum of … We are going to use the below-shown Query to convert rows into the column using Pivot Table in SQL server. 1. [商品名]が「れもん」というレコードを追加しても、 Luckily there are many ways to create Pivot Table in MySQL. It sounds like you will need to use dynamic sql if the weeks are unknown but it is easier to see the correct code See Series TOC. It’s great for summarising results like this that don’t have a number value. In this puzzle, we’re going to learn how to create a dynamic pivot table using SQL Server. To do this, first, click Pivot Table in the main menu or Report Designer in the Database menu. In this episode of SQL Minute I want to share with you how to create a pivot or cross tab chart. Se aplica a: Applies to: SQL Server SQL Server (todas las versiones admitidas) SQL Server SQL Server (all supported versions) Azure SQL Database Azure SQL Database Azure SQL Database Azure SQL Database Instancia administrada de Azure SQL Azure SQL Managed … SQL> CREATE TABLE pivoted_emp_data AS 2 select * 3 from (select department_id, hire_date, salary 4 from employee) 5 PIVOT (SUM(salary) sum_sals, 6 MAX(hire_date) latest_hire 7 FOR コード・リスト10: UNPIVOT演算子を使用して行を列に変換 FROM: uso de PIVOT y UNPIVOT FROM - Using PIVOT and UNPIVOT. Following is the table used as example of showing pivot queries. Let’s apply these steps in the following example. SQL Server offers the PIVOT function to enable a relational set of records to be summarised and presented in the style of a Pivot Table. You can also create a dynamic pivot query, which uses a dynamic columns for pivot table, means you do not need to pass hard coded column names that you want to display in your pivot table.. IN句に[れもん]を指定するか、PIVOTの動的SQLに似たようなものを作成する必要があります。, UNPIVOTは列名を指定するので、カタログビューを使用します。
2020 pivot table sql